Abstract
The 16 h - alkaline hydrothermal treatment of Al-SBA-15 in the presence of tetrapropylammonium bromide (TPABr) such as TPABr/Al < 1 led to materials bearing both mesopores and zeolite-type micropores. The combined use of hyperpolarised (129)Xe NMR, plot studies and a catalysis test gave evidences for the ZSM-5 nature of the micropores as well as some indications in favour of the connection between the different porous networks.
